Embodiment
As shown in Figure 1, for one of the present utility model is against source multichannel apparatus control system, for controlling multiple electrical equipment, comprising:
One host module 1, this module has the first wireless transceiver 11;
Many groups, from machine module 2, have the second wireless transceiver 21 from machine module 2 and are installed on to control described electrical equipment in electrical equipment 4 to be controlled respectively, radio communication between this second wireless transceiver 21 and first wireless transceiver 11;
One telepilot 3, this telepilot 3 is for directly sending a signal to from machine module 2 to control to install this electrical equipment from machine module 2, and through from the second wireless transceiver 21 of machine module 2 control signal is sent to the first wireless transceiver 11 for host module 1 control described many groups from machine module 2, and directly send a signal to host module 1 to control described many groups from machine module 2.
Described telepilot 3 and host module 1, to be communicated by infrared signal or Bluetooth signal or radiofrequency signal between machine module 2, communicated by 2.4GHz signal or WIFI signal between the second wireless transceiver 21 with the first wireless transceiver 11.
Described electrical equipment to be controlled is light fixture or light fixture sound equipment or other family expenses, commercial appliance.
As mentioned above, the utility model multichannel apparatus control system indirectly controls multichannel from the basis of machine module 2 from machine module 2 with by telepilot 3 through host module 1 in the single control of reservation traditional remote controller 3, also can by telepilot 3 send signal through from the second wireless transceiver 21 of machine module 2 control signal is sent to the first wireless transceiver 11 for host module 1 control described many groups from machine module 2, achieve multichannel apparatus to control against source, these modern high buildings and large mansions for this system of application provide great convenience;
The host module 1 of the technical program adopts the Wall switch box being arranged on wall;
As in Figure 2-4, the power panel 20 that Wall switch box comprises a box body 10 and is arranged in box body 10, control keypad 30, decoding deck 40 and the first wireless transceiver (bluetooth module), and be arranged on the display screen 50 on box body 10 surface, interface and the described control mainboard of this display screen 50 are electrically connected, this power panel 20 have for controlling keypad 30, display screen 50, the power driving circuit that decoding deck 40 and bluetooth module are powered, this control keypad 30 comprises the some buttons controlling mainboard and be arranged on control mainboard, described control mainboard, decoding deck 40, bluetooth module is electrically connected successively, this bluetooth module is used for the blue-teeth data of the outside electric equipment products of launching and receiving box body 10, decoding data/the coding of the transmitting and receiving of decoding deck 40 pairs of bluetooth modules.
Such scheme is that the utility model is transformed conventional wall switch, by integrated electric source plate 20, control the modules such as keypad 30, decoding deck 40 and bluetooth module, this product is made to retain outside the light fixture under traditional circuit control, other electronic products can also integrated with bluetooth module controlled in wireless and light fixture, the electronic product of the present embodiment refers to the audio amplifier be incorporated in light fixture, and the controlled in wireless of bluetooth module comprises the switch controlling audio amplifier, the broadcasting of music, upper and lower song switches, and transmits the audio file play.
Wherein, as Fig. 4, described box body 10 surface has the position, hole of mating with described button, described button is membrane keyboard or touches key, described button has 6, be respectively lamp switch key, module switch key, a upper bent key, next Qu Jian, broadcasting/Pause key, functional mode key, key in for order during displaying audio file, wherein lamp switch is 220V power switch, switch and the brightness regulation of multichannel (Ru Silu) Discrete control light fixture can be divided, simultaneously the switching control state of light fixture in display screen 50.
As further optimization of the present utility model, this switch enclosure also comprises and being arranged on box body 10 and the SD card reader be electrically connected with described control mainboard and USB card reader, have SD Card Reader and USB card-reading function concurrently simultaneously, and utilize USB interface to charge to mobile phone, give Wall switch box more function, greatly convenient for users to use.
In addition; this switch enclosure also comprises the wiring support 60 be arranged in box body 10, wiring copper post 70 and copper post over cap 80; this wiring support 60 is fixed on box body 10 back side; wiring copper post 70 to be arranged on wiring support 60 and to be electrically connected with power panel 20; described copper post over cap 80 is fastened on wiring support 60 from wiring copper post 70, the existing circuit when wiring copper post in this enforcement is for connecting transformation and AC220V civil power.
